Floating Choices

Artist: Davide Nolfo, Italy
Description:

This digital illustration, created using Adobe Illustrator in A1 format, visualizes the emotional and psychological state of youth grappling with the difficult decision of whether to remain in their homeland or seek better opportunities abroad.

The artwork depicts a businessman in a suit, holding a briefcase, lifted by a red location pin-shaped balloon - a universal symbol of place and movement. Suspended mid-air, the figure embodies the tension between belonging and departure: neither fully grounded nor entirely free, he is caught in a state of in-betweenness. His expressionless face emphasizes the universality of this experience, transcending personal identity and resonating with countless individuals in the Adriatic-Ionian region. 

Through a minimalist and conceptual approach, the illustration captures the fragility of rootedness, the weight of aspirations, and the forces - both internal and external - that shape young people's choices. The stark contrast between the isolated figure and the white background reinforces the sense of uncertainty and the solitude often felt in such life-altering moments.

By participating in this competition, the artist contributes to the broader dialogue on migration, identity, and belonging - inviting reflection on what it means to call a place "home" in an increasingly interconnected yet challenging world.
